Signs of a Disconnected Relationship

Recognizing when a connection is fading is crucial for navigating casual dating. Here are some common signs that indicate a disconnection:

  • Reduced communication frequency
  • Lack of enthusiasm for plans
  • Feeling more like friends than romantic partners
  • Increased disagreements or misunderstandings

When these signs arise, it may be time to consider a respectful breakup.

Strategies for a Casual Dating Breakup

Megan Tyschuk emphasizes the importance of handling breakups with care. Here are ten strategies to ensure a respectful end to a casual relationship:

  1. Choose the Right Time and Place: Have the conversation in a private, comfortable setting where both parties can express their feelings openly.
  2. Be Honest but Kind: Clearly communicate your feelings and reasons for the breakup without being hurtful.
  3. Listen Actively: Allow the other person to share their thoughts and feelings, showing that you value their perspective.
  4. Avoid Blame: Focus on your feelings rather than placing blame on the other person.
  5. Set Boundaries: Discuss how you would like to proceed post-breakup, including whether to remain friends or take a break from communication.
  6. Express Gratitude: Acknowledge the positive aspects of your time together, which can help both parties feel appreciated.
  7. Be Prepared for Reactions: Understand that emotions may run high, and be ready to handle various responses with empathy.
  8. Stay Calm: Maintain a composed demeanor to facilitate a more productive conversation.
  9. Follow Up: If appropriate, check in after some time to see how both parties are feeling.
  10. Prioritize Self-Care: After the breakup, focus on your own emotional well-being and healing.

Moving Forward After a Casual Dating Breakup

After a breakup, it’s essential to focus on self-care and personal growth. Here are some tips for moving forward:

  • Reflect on the relationship and what you learned from it.
  • Engage in activities that bring you joy and fulfillment.
  • Reconnect with friends and family for support.
  • Consider seeking professional help if you’re struggling to cope with the breakup.
